Note: We have organized the cemeteries in our Gazetteer based on a problem that we had while working on our own genealogy. As an example and without specifying the cemeteries involved, we found an ancestor that we believed to have been buried in one cemetery had actually been buried elsewhere.
We discovered that his burial plans had changed at the last moment and the family had scrambled to make new arrangements. By looking at nearby cemeteries, the surrounding communities and in newspapers of the period, we were finally able to locate his burial site.
Should you find yourself in the same situation, we hope that our Gazetteer helps you discover your lost ancestor.
The Location of the Downing Cemetery ...
We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Downing Cemetery:
39.1045, -82.9666
Note: The GPS location that we are using for the Downing Cemetery can be traced back to the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S)<1>
The Downing Cemetery is located in Pike County<2>.
The county seat for Pike County is located in Waverly City. Waverly City lies just to the north northwest of the Downing Cemetery .
